#001194 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#001194 is composed of 0% red, 6.7%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 100% cyan, 88.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 233.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 29%. #001194 color hex could be obtained by blending #0022ff with #000029.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

Shades and Tints of #001194

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00010b is the darkest color, while #f6f7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#001194

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#444650 is the less saturated color, while #001194 is the most saturated one.
